Webb14 aug. 2015 · 30. 45 degree angle for a projectile gives you the maximum distance in a vacuum, but air resistance, as pointed out, changes that a little. With air resistance slowing the ball, you need to to throw a tick under 45 degrees for maximum distance. Also. Also, since you throw from above the shoulder, not from the ground, the ball is usually thrown ... Remember to try and consistently throw the ball as hard as possible.Use a different type of marker for where these throws land. http://baseball.physics.illinois.edu/ WebbA baseball thrown by a pitcher pushes aside air molecules as it races toward the plate. As they encounter the leading edge of the ball, the molecules stream up and over and back together again to produce a wake behind the ball. increase copy paste speed windows 10

Only a small force ends up being applied to … increase count symbolization arcgis proWebbHuman reaction time for the best athletes is between 3/10ths and 5/10ths of a second. “A ball thrown at 85 mph takes about 0.44 seconds to reach to the plate. If you throw a ball at 105 mph, it’s 0.36 seconds. With Hicks, the ball barely leaves his hand and the batter has to decide what he’s going to do.”.
